evtgen is hosted by Hepforge, IPPP Durham
EvtGen  2.0.0
Monte Carlo generator of particle decays, in particular the weak decays of heavy flavour particles such as B mesons.
EvtPhotonParticle Member List

This is the complete list of members for EvtPhotonParticle, including all inherited members.

_dblAttributesEvtParticleprotected
_evalBasisEvtPhotonParticleprivate
_intAttributesEvtParticleprotected
_validP4EvtParticleprotected
addDaug(EvtParticle *node)EvtParticle
compMassProb()EvtParticle
decay()EvtParticle
decayProb()EvtParticleinline
deleteDaughters(bool keepChannel=false)EvtParticle
deleteTree()EvtParticle
eps(int i) constEvtParticlevirtual
eps1EvtPhotonParticleprivate
eps2EvtPhotonParticleprivate
epsParent(int i) constEvtParticlevirtual
epsParentPhoton(int i) overrideEvtPhotonParticlevirtual
epsPhoton(int i) overrideEvtPhotonParticlevirtual
epsTensor(int i) constEvtParticlevirtual
epsTensorParent(int i) constEvtParticlevirtual
EvtAttDblMap typedefEvtParticleprotected
EvtAttIntMap typedefEvtParticleprotected
EvtParticle()EvtParticle
EvtPhotonParticle()=defaultEvtPhotonParticle
EvtPhotonParticle(const EvtPhotonParticle &photon)EvtPhotonParticleprivate
firstornot() constEvtParticle
generateMassTree()EvtParticle
get4Pos() constEvtParticle
getAttribute(std::string attName)EvtParticle
getAttributeDouble(std::string attName)EvtParticle
getChannel() constEvtParticle
getDaug(int i)EvtParticle
getId() constEvtParticle
getLifetime()EvtParticle
getName()EvtParticle
getNDaug() constEvtParticle
getP4() constEvtParticle
getP4Lab() constEvtParticle
getP4LabBeforeFSR()EvtParticle
getP4Restframe() constEvtParticle
getParent() constEvtParticle
getPDGId() constEvtParticle
getSpinDensityBackward()EvtParticleinline
getSpinDensityForward()EvtParticleinline
getSpinStates() constEvtParticle
getSpinType() constEvtParticle
hasValidP4()EvtParticleinline
init(EvtId part_n, double e, double px, double py, double pz)EvtPhotonParticle
init(EvtId part_n, const EvtVector4R &p4) overrideEvtPhotonParticlevirtual
initDecay(bool useMinMass=false)EvtParticle
initializePhaseSpace(unsigned int numdaughter, EvtId *daughters, bool forceResetMasses=false, double poleSize=-1., int whichTwo1=0, int whichTwo2=1)EvtParticle
insertDaugPtr(int idaug, EvtParticle *partptr)EvtParticleinline
isDecayed()EvtParticleinline
isInitialized()EvtParticleinline
makeDaughters(unsigned int ndaug, EvtId *id)EvtParticle
makeDaughters(unsigned int ndaug, std::vector< EvtId > idVector)EvtParticle
makeStdHep(EvtStdHep &stdhep, EvtSecondary &secondary, EvtId *stable_parent_ihep)EvtParticle
makeStdHep(EvtStdHep &stdhep)EvtParticle
mass() constEvtParticle
nextIter(EvtParticle *rootOfTree=0)EvtParticle
noLifeTime()EvtParticleinline
operator=(const EvtPhotonParticle &photon)EvtPhotonParticleprivate
printParticle() constEvtParticle
printTree() constEvtParticle
printTreeRec(unsigned int level) constEvtParticle
resetFirstOrNot()EvtParticle
resetNDaug()EvtParticleinline
rotateToHelicityBasis() const overrideEvtPhotonParticlevirtual
rotateToHelicityBasis(double alpha, double beta, double gamma) const overrideEvtPhotonParticlevirtual
setAttribute(std::string attName, int attValue)EvtParticleinline
setAttributeDouble(std::string attName, double attValue)EvtParticleinline
setChannel(int i)EvtParticle
setDecayProb(double p)EvtParticle
setDiagonalSpinDensity()EvtParticle
setFirstOrNot()EvtParticle
setFSRP4toZero()EvtParticleinline
setId(EvtId id)EvtParticleinline
setLifetime(double tau)EvtParticle
setLifetime()EvtParticle
setMass(double m)EvtParticleinline
setp(double e, double px, double py, double pz)EvtParticleinlineprotected
setp(const EvtVector4R &p4)EvtParticleinlineprotected
setP4(const EvtVector4R &p4)EvtParticleinline
setP4WithFSR(const EvtVector4R &p4)EvtParticleinline
setpart_num(EvtId particle_number)EvtParticleinlineprotected
setSpinDensityBackward(const EvtSpinDensity &rho)EvtParticleinline
setSpinDensityForward(const EvtSpinDensity &rho)EvtParticleinline
setSpinDensityForwardHelicityBasis(const EvtSpinDensity &rho)EvtParticle
setSpinDensityForwardHelicityBasis(const EvtSpinDensity &rho, double alpha, double beta, double gamma)EvtParticle
setVectorSpinDensity()EvtParticle
sp(int) constEvtParticlevirtual
spNeutrino() constEvtParticlevirtual
spParent(int) constEvtParticlevirtual
spParentNeutrino() constEvtParticlevirtual
spRS(int) constEvtParticlevirtual
spRSParent(int) constEvtParticlevirtual
treeStr() constEvtParticle
treeStrRec(unsigned int level) constEvtParticle
~EvtParticle()EvtParticlevirtual